‘Romeo Akbar Walter’ first poster out; John Abraham goes retro in this spy thriller

Bollywood star John Abraham has released the first poster of his upcoming movie Romeo Akbar Walter. The actor took to his social media handle to post and shared the first look of his film. He wrote ‘One man. Many faces. One mission – to protect his country. Presenting ‘Romeo’ from #RAW, based on the true story of a patriot.’

Talking more about the poster, we can see one photo in the lead, and different looks faces of the actor in the background. As soon as the actor shared the poster, the comments like ‘All the best.. looks promising’, ‘India’s best star in spy’, ‘amazing look John Sir .. all the very best for this flick’, and many others started pouring in. Looks like fans are wat too excited to see the actor on silver screen.

RAW is all set to hit the silver screen on April 12, 2019. Apart from Romeo Akbar Walter (RAW) where he will star with Mouni Roy, John will also be seen in Batla House.
